Why B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ools Matter More Than Ever in 2026

Buying committees are larger than they were five years ago. A single deal can now involve seven to ten decision-makers. Each person needs the right content at the right moment. Manual outreach cannot scale to meet that demand. B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ools fill that gap with automation, data, and intelligence.

Sales cycles have also grown longer. Buyers research independently before talking to any vendor. Demand generation tools help brands show up early in that research phase. They capture intent signals and turn anonymous visitors into known prospects. That early visibility shortens the sales cycle significantly.

Revenue alignment between marketing and sales is no longer optional. Modern platforms connect both teams through shared data and shared goals. When marketing and sales work from the same playbook, conversion rates climb.

Key Features to Look for in B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ools

Intent Data and Buyer Signals

Intent data tells you which companies are actively researching your category. Platforms like Bombora and G2 Buyer Intent track content consumption across the web. When a target account surges on relevant topics, your team gets an alert. That signal drives timely outreach before a competitor does.

Good B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ools surface these signals inside your CRM. Sales reps can then prioritize accounts showing the highest intent. The result is better conversion with less wasted effort.

Account-Based Marketing (ABM) Capabilities

ABM focuses your resources on a defined set of high-value accounts. The best tools let you build target account lists using firmographic and technographic data. You can then run coordinated campaigns across display, LinkedIn, and email. Every touchpoint feels personal and relevant to each account.

Platforms like Demandbase and 6sense lead in this space. They combine intent data with AI-driven scoring. Marketers know which accounts to prioritize and which messages resonate. ABM done right dramatically improves pipeline quality.

Marketing Automation and Lead Nurturing

Lead nurturing keeps prospects engaged between sales touches. Automation tools send the right content based on a prospect’s behavior. A prospect who downloads a whitepaper receives a follow-up email with related content. That sequence moves them closer to a buying decision without human intervention.

HubSpot, Marketo, and Pardot remain the dominant automation platforms in 2026. Each offers advanced segmentation, dynamic content, and multi-channel workflows. Marketers can build complex nurture paths that feel human and natural.

Multi-Channel Campaign Orchestration

Buyers interact with brands across many channels. Email, LinkedIn, display ads, webinars, and search all play a role. The best B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ools coordinate campaigns across all of these channels. They ensure consistent messaging and prevent overlap or contradictory outreach.

Orchestration tools track every touchpoint and attribute revenue to each channel. Marketers see what drives pipeline and can invest accordingly. That data-driven approach eliminates guesswork from budget decisions.

Analytics and Revenue Attribution

Attribution is one of the hardest problems in B2B marketing. A deal might involve fifteen touchpoints across six months. Single-touch attribution misses most of the story. Multi-touch and algorithmic attribution models give a clearer picture.

Platforms like Bizible (now Adobe Marketo Measure) and Rockerbox specialize in attribution. They connect marketing activity directly to closed revenue. CFOs and CMOs can finally have a shared conversation about marketing ROI.

Top B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ools to Use in 2026

6sense — AI-Powered Revenue Intelligence

6sense is one of the most sophisticated B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ools available today. It uses AI to predict which accounts are in an active buying cycle. The platform aggregates intent data from millions of sources. Sales and marketing teams get a prioritized list of accounts ready for outreach.

The platform also includes campaign activation features. You can push target account lists directly to LinkedIn, programmatic display, and email. Everything runs from one dashboard. 6sense customers report significant improvements in pipeline velocity and deal size.

Best for: Enterprise teams with complex ABM programs and large target account lists.

HubSpot Marketing Hub — All-in-One Demand Generation

HubSpot remains a top choice for mid-market B2B companies. Its Marketing Hub combines email marketing, SEO tools, landing pages, and automation in one platform. The CRM integration is seamless and real-time. Every interaction is logged and visible to both marketing and sales teams.

HubSpot’s reporting suite covers everything from website traffic to deal influence. Marketers can trace how a blog post contributed to a closed deal. The platform is user-friendly and requires minimal technical setup. It earns its place among the leading B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ools for its balance of power and usability.

Best for: Growing B2B companies that want a unified marketing and CRM platform.

Demandbase — ABM Platform Built for Enterprise

Demandbase is purpose-built for account-based marketing at enterprise scale. The platform combines a B2B data cloud, advertising, and sales intelligence in one suite. It identifies accounts visiting your website and reveals the buying stage they are in. Marketers can trigger personalized ads and outreach the moment an account shows interest.

Demandbase integrates with Salesforce, HubSpot, and most major marketing automation tools. The data layer is one of the richest in the industry. Firmographic, technographic, and intent data all combine to build detailed account profiles. It stands out among B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ools for its depth of account intelligence.

Best for: Enterprise B2B companies running sophisticated ABM programs with large sales teams.

Marketo Engage — Enterprise Marketing Automation

Marketo Engage by Adobe is the gold standard for enterprise marketing automation. It handles email campaigns, lead scoring, nurture programs, and event marketing. The platform scales to millions of contacts without slowing down. Custom workflows can be as simple or complex as your team needs.

Marketo’s integration ecosystem is expansive. It connects with Salesforce, Microsoft Dynamics, and hundreds of other tools. Advanced reporting shows how marketing programs influence pipeline. It remains one of the most powerful B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ools for large organizations with mature marketing operations.

Best for: Enterprise marketing teams with dedicated MOps resources and complex campaign requirements.

Apollo.io — Prospecting and Outreach at Scale

Apollo.io combines a massive B2B contact database with outreach automation. Sales and marketing teams can find verified contacts at target accounts. They can then launch personalized email sequences directly from the platform. The database includes over 200 million contacts with real-time verification.

Apollo’s engagement tools track email opens, clicks, and replies. AI writing assistance helps craft better subject lines and messages. The platform is affordable and easy to use. It ranks among the most accessible B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ools for teams that need to move fast.

Best for: Sales-led growth teams, SDR teams, and small-to-mid-market B2B companies.

Drift — Conversational Marketing and Pipeline Acceleration

Drift brings real-time conversation into the demand generation mix. Its AI-powered chatbots engage website visitors the moment they land on key pages. The platform qualifies visitors, books meetings, and routes conversations to the right sales rep. No form fills. No waiting.

Drift integrates with Salesforce, HubSpot, Marketo, and Salesloft. It identifies target accounts visiting your site and triggers personalized playbooks. The result is faster pipeline creation and higher meeting conversion rates. Drift earns its spot among leading B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ools for its impact on pipeline velocity.

Best for: B2B companies with high website traffic that want to convert more visitors into sales conversations.

LinkedIn Marketing Solutions — B2B Advertising at Its Best

LinkedIn remains the dominant paid channel for B2B demand generation. Sponsored Content, Message Ads, and Lead Gen Forms reach decision-makers directly. The targeting options are unmatched — job title, company size, industry, seniority, and more. No other platform offers that level of professional audience targeting.

LinkedIn’s Campaign Manager has improved significantly in 2026. Connected TV campaigns now reach buyers off the platform too. Revenue attribution tools connect LinkedIn spend to CRM opportunities. For reach and brand awareness, LinkedIn stands alone among B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ools in the paid media category.

Best for: Any B2B company that wants to reach senior decision-makers through paid advertising.

Bombora — B2B Intent Data Leader

Bombora operates the largest B2B intent data cooperative in the market. It aggregates content consumption data from thousands of publisher websites. When a company surges on topics relevant to your product, Bombora flags it. Your team can act on that signal before the account reaches out to a competitor.

Bombora data integrates with almost every major platform — Salesforce, HubSpot, Demandbase, 6sense, and more. Marketers use it to prioritize campaigns and suppress accounts already in-pipeline. Sales teams use it to time outreach perfectly. Bombora is an essential data layer for serious B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ools stacks.

Best for: Teams that want to add intent data to an existing martech stack without replacing current platforms.

Salesloft — Sales Engagement and Pipeline Management

Salesloft bridges the gap between marketing-generated leads and sales follow-up. Its cadence builder creates structured outreach sequences across email, phone, and LinkedIn. Managers can see exactly where reps are in each cadence. Coaching tools help improve rep performance over time.

In 2026, Salesloft’s AI features have expanded significantly. The platform now suggests the best next action for each prospect. It identifies at-risk deals before they go cold. Integration with Gong adds conversation intelligence to the mix. Salesloft completes the demand generation loop in many B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ools stacks.

Best for: B2B sales teams with SDR and AE functions that need structured, measurable outreach cadences.

Clearbit (now Breeze Intelligence by HubSpot) — Real-Time Data Enrichment

Clearbit, now integrated into HubSpot as Breeze Intelligence, enriches your CRM records in real time. When a new lead comes in, the platform appends company size, industry, technology stack, and contact data automatically. Sales reps spend less time researching and more time selling.

The enrichment layer improves lead scoring accuracy significantly. Forms can be shortened because Clearbit fills in the missing fields. Website personalization engines use Clearbit data to tailor content by industry or company size. It adds essential data depth to most B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ools stacks.

Best for: HubSpot users and any team that wants cleaner, richer CRM data without manual research.

How to Build a High-Performance B2B Demand Gen Stack in 2026

Start With Your ICP and Target Account List

Every strong demand gen program begins with a clear Ideal Customer Profile. Define the industries, company sizes, geographies, and roles you target. Build a target account list from that definition. Your tools should then activate around that list.

Layer in Intent Data Early

Intent data changes how you prioritize every campaign. Add a data provider like Bombora or G2 Buyer Intent to your stack early. Use those signals to focus ad spend and outreach on accounts already researching your category. That efficiency multiplies the impact of your budget.

Connect Marketing Automation to Your CRM

Your marketing automation platform must sync in real time with your CRM. Lead scores, engagement history, and campaign membership all need to be visible to sales. When marketing and sales share the same data, handoffs become clean. Pipeline leakage drops dramatically.

Invest in Multi-Touch Attribution

Single-touch attribution misleads budget decisions. Invest in a proper multi-touch attribution solution early. It shows which campaigns drive pipeline, which channels close deals, and where to invest next quarter. Data-driven decisions replace gut-feel budget discussions.

Measure Pipeline, Not Just Leads

Lead volume is a vanity metric. Measure marketing-sourced pipeline, marketing-influenced pipeline, and win rate by channel. Those metrics connect marketing activity directly to revenue. They also earn marketing more credibility in the boardroom.

Frequently Asked Questions About B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ools

What are B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ools?

They are software platforms that help B2B companies generate awareness, capture leads, nurture prospects, and convert opportunities into revenue. They include marketing automation, ABM platforms, intent data providers, sales engagement tools, and analytics solutions.

How many tools does a B2B demand gen stack need?

A typical mid-market stack includes five to eight tools. That usually covers a CRM, marketing automation, intent data, sales engagement, and analytics. Enterprise stacks are often larger. The key is integration — tools must share data cleanly.

What is the difference between lead generation and demand generation?

Lead generation focuses on capturing contact information through forms and gated content. Demand generation focuses on creating market awareness and interest before a lead ever fills out a form. Modern B2B programs do both. B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ools now support the full funnel, not just the bottom.

Is intent data worth the investment for B2B companies?

For most B2B companies, yes. Intent data reduces wasted outreach by showing which accounts are actively researching your category. It improves conversion rates and shortens sales cycles. The ROI is typically clear within two to three quarters of consistent use.

How do I measure the ROI of demand generation tools?

Measure marketing-sourced pipeline, cost per opportunity, and marketing-influenced revenue. Compare those numbers to the cost of your tool stack. A well-run demand gen program should generate three to five dollars in pipeline for every dollar spent. Attribution tools make that measurement possible.

What is ABM and why does it matter for demand generation?

Account-Based Marketing is a strategy that focuses resources on a defined list of high-value accounts. It treats each account like its own market. B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ools with ABM capabilities coordinate personalized campaigns across every channel. ABM typically delivers higher win rates and larger deal sizes than broad-based lead generation.

Which demand gen tools work best for small B2B companies?

Apollo.io, HubSpot Marketing Hub, and LinkedIn Marketing Solutions are excellent starting points. They are affordable, easy to use, and scale as your team grows. Small teams can run effective demand generation programs with those three tools and the right strategy.

How important is personalization in B2B demand generation in 2026?

Personalization is now a baseline expectation, not a differentiator. Buyers ignore generic outreach. B2B Marketing & Demand Gen Tools with dynamic content, AI writing assistance, and account-level personalization help teams stand out. The tools that do personalization well drive significantly higher engagement rates.
